Python kullanarak PST'ye MapiCalendar Nasıl Eklenir

Bu makalede, örnek kodu yürütmek için basit adımları izleyerek Python kullanarak MapiCalendar’ı PST‘a eklemeyi öğreneceğiz. Basit API çağrılarını izleyerek kolayca Mapi Calendar’ı Python’da PST’ye ekleyebilirsiniz. Bu uygulama, Windows ve Linux gibi işletim sistemlerinde .NET Core ve Python destekli herhangi bir ortamda kullanılabilir.

Python’da Mapi Takvimini PST’ye Ekleme Adımları

  1. PST’de Mapi Calendar eklemek için Aspose.Email for Python’u .NET üzerinden kullanın ortamını kurun
  2. Randevu Bilgilerini eklemek için MapiCalendar nesnesini başlatın
  3. Toplantı katılımcı listesini eklemek için MapiRecipientCollection nesnesini oluşturun
  4. PersonalStorage sınıfı örneğini kullanarak diske bir PST dosyası ekleyin
  5. PST depolama dosyasının içine Calendar adında bir klasör ekleyin
  6. Randevuları eklenen PST depolama klasörüne dahil edin

MapiCalendar’ı PST’ye eklemek için yukarıda belirtilen adımlar izlenerek Python tabanlı API verimli bir şekilde kullanılmıştır. MapiCalendar sınıf örneklerini kullanarak iki randevu ekleyerek süreci başlatacağız, ardından MapiRecipientCollection sınıfının bir örneğini kullanarak randevuların katılımcı listesini dahil edeceğiz. Son olarak, randevuların eklendiği diskte Calendar adlı bir klasörle birlikte bir PST dosyası oluşturulur.

Python kullanarak PST’ye MapiCalendar Ekleme Kodu

Python’daki yukarıdaki kod, diske kaydedilen Mapi Calendar’ı PST dosyasına ekler ve bunu MS Outlook veya başka bir istemci kullanarak da görüntüleyebilirsiniz. Randevu içeriğini, normal gövde içeriği, HTML gövde içeriği, RTF gövde içeriği, ekler, başlangıç tarihi, bitiş tarihi ve konumu gibi birkaçını eklemek gibi özellikleri kullanarak daha da geliştirebilirsiniz. Alıcının önerilen bir istek için yanıtını izlemek için MapiRecipient sınıf nesnesini kullanarak alıcı türü, görünen ad ve alıcı izleme durumu gibi alıcı bilgilerini de girebilirsiniz.

Bu konuda, Python* tabanlı API kullanarak MapiCalendar’ın PST’ye nasıl *ekleneceğini araştırdık. Bir e-postayı HTML’ye aktarmak istiyorsanız Python kullanarak Outlook E-postasını HTML’ye dönüştürme makalesine bakın.

 Türkçe